Connecting People with Data
Mary Madison, RN, RAC-CT, CDPClinical Consultant – Briggs Healthcare On January 15, 2021, CMS released a monthly update of data that provides a snapshot of the impact of COVID-19 on the Medicare population. The updated data show over 1.9 million COVID-19 cases among the Medicare population and over 493,000 COVID-19 hospitalizations.
